2020 NCAA Wrestling Championship brackets & seeds released
3/11/2020 4:40:00 PM | Wrestling
INDIANAPOLIS -Â The 2020 NCAA Wrestling Championship brackets and seeds were released for the five Fresno State student-athletes competing in Minneapolis on Wednesday evening on the NCAA Selection Show.
Fresno State will take five student-athletes to next week's NCAA Championships with senior heavyweight Josh Hokit leading the way as the 'Dogs highest-seeded wrestler at No. 12. The 2019 All-American at 197 pounds will take on Nebraska senior heavyweight David Jensen, the No. 21 seed in the bracket, in the first round.
Redshirt junior 141-pounder DJ Lloren, who was awarded an At-Large big on Tuesday, will be the No. 25 seed and take on No. 8 seed Joshua Heil of Campbell in the first round. The two met previously this season at the Reno Tournament of Champions on Dec. 15 with Lloren falling by a narrow 6-5 margin. Heil is 29-4 overall on the season and competing in his third NCAA Tournament.Â
Redshirt sophomore 157-pounder Jacob Wright was tabbed the No. 25 seed and will face No. 8 seed Kaleb Young of Iowa. Young was a 2019 All-American at 157 pounds finishing fifth and enters the tournament with a 15-5 overall record.
Redshirt junior 149-pounder Greg Gaxiola claimed the No. 32 seed and will wrestle a pigtail match against No. 33 seed Selwyn Porter of The Citadel. Gaxiola is 20-10 overall on the season while Porter is 22-19.
Finally, redshirt freshman Lawrence Saenz is the No. 33 seed at 133 pounds and will wrestle a pigtail match against No. 32 seed Casey Cobb of Navy. Saenz is 14-12 on the season while Cobb is 17-13.
The 2020 NCAA Wrestling Championships kick off on Thursday, March 19 at 9 a.m. PT with Session I on ESPNU.
